As a pediatrician, I provide long-term care from infancy to adolescence and make an impact on social determinants of health that affect children. Working with children and their families to instill preventive and healthy living habits can result in healthier generations in the future and mitigate chronic physical and mental illnesses. I love to listen and get to know my families, and understanding the social aspects of their lives and environment helps me better serve them. I am also passionate about education, and spend extra time to teach and ensure that families feel empowered to make the best decisions about their health. Well-Check Exam
A well-check exam focuses on maintaining your child’s health and is a time to discuss preventive care. Our doctors and advanced practice clinicians (APCs) cover growth, development, immunization updates, health, safety, nutrition, physical fitness, puberty, acne, learning, behavioral questions, and family and social concerns.
